Inspan Infotech appoints John Joseph to head channel business
Added On:9/21/2009 10:12:00 PM

Inspan Infotech, one of the largest IT distribution company for motherboards, cabinets and PC components in India, announced the appointment of Mr John Joseph as the National Sales Manager, Channel Business.

John who was previously Vice President at Venture SoftTech India will now look after the channel business for the company in the country.

An Electronics & Communication engineer from JNTU, Hyderabad with Masters in Marketing Management, John has 24 years of experience in IT industry with 15 years as independent profit centre head, and in his new role, he will continue to further strengthen the company’s channel business in India.

As part of his responsibilities, he will lead the Channel Team and focus on expanding their market reach, managing channel partners, planning & execution of various channel programs and alliances for channel business.

“John will bring with him a strong understanding of customers’ requirements and industry knowledge and we are confident that we can leverage his experience to benefit our partners and customers,” said Sudhir S, Managing Director of Inspan Infotech.
